   the effect of increasing volume of exercise on activation pattern of vastus medialis and lateralis and its correlation with anterior knee pain in karate elites

چکیده    Background: the effects of exercise volume on the pattern of muscle activity is one of the most important factors in training management and injury risk reduction. in the lower limb, the quadriceps muscle which plays a determining role in performing the stance and other karate techniques could be injured in intensive exercise and may induce anterior knee pain in athletes. objectives: the aim of this study was to determine the relationship between training volume and muscle activity of vastus medialis and vastus lateralis and its association with anterior knee pain in karate elites. patients and methods: male and female athletes from national junior and cadet karate team (14 to 18 years) were invited to participate in the study at the beginning and the end of the training camps. studies involved measurement of electromyographic muscle activity of vastus medialis and vastus lateralis in both lower extremities with surface electromyography device and assessment of movement by electrogoniometery. muscle activity was recorded in three tests of dachi, walking up and walking down stairs. simultaneously, anterior knee pain was evaluated using visual analogue scale and anterior knee pain scale questionnaire. results: eight athletes of a total number of 23 reported increased ratings of pain in their right knees. no differences in muscle activity were observed in tests of dachi and stairs between the groups with and without pain. comparing dachi task pattern at the beginning and end of training camps, there was no significant difference in pattern of biomechanical movement; however, reducing the amount of muscle activity in early and late phases of tasks was observed in electromyographic assessment. conclusions: the results showed that performing the same task after a six-week training period, less muscle activity was required in all phases in two groups of tasks, including karate-specific movement (dachi) and activities of daily living (up or down stairs).
